    Tesla Begins Hiring in India
    American EV giant, Tesla Inc. has initiated the hiring process in India for as many as 13 roles. These developments came to light when Tesla posted openings for 13 positions on their LinkedIn page. These job roles posted by Tesla hint at a possible entry into India, which has emerged as a major automotive market in recent times.
    Tesla Model 3 refreshed
    There is less clarity as to what led Tesla towards this step, considering the company’s on-off interests towards Indian market. However, these developments fall in close proximity with the recent meeting of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i with Tesla CEO Elon Musk during his USA visit.
    Tesla had expressed reservations on multiple occasions owing to rather high import duties set forth by Indian Government. Elon Musk himself has expressed his opinions on India’s high import duties, which doesn’t make it viable for a profitable business. Suggesting a reduction in import duties before making a significant commitment to Indian market.
    Tesla Model 3 Refresh
    However, Indian Government has revised its policies, reducing the import duties of cars priced above USD 40,000 (Rs 34.77 lakh) from 110% to 70%. This revision applies to EV makers that have pledged a local manufacturing presence with an investment of USD 500 million (Rs 4,150 Cr). Thus encouraging Tesla to set up a manufacturing presence in India.
    What are the job openings?
    These job openings that Tesla has put out for India include positions like Inside Sales Advisor, Customer Support Supervisor, Customer Support Specialist, Service Advisor, Order Operations Specialist, Service Manager, Tesla Advisor, Parts Advisor, Business Operations Analyst, Store manager and Service technician.
    Tesla India Job Openings
    The location for these positions can be seen as Mumbai in Maharashtra. More details about Tesla’s India operations are expected to be revealed soon. Tesla Model S and Model X are likely to be the imports, while Model 3 and Model Y are good candidates for local production. More

    Aprilia Tuono 457 Launch Price Rs 3.95 L – 47 HP, 175 Kg

    Aprilia Tuono 457 Launch
    Aprilia launched the Tuono 457 in India by expanding its affordable multi-cylinder motorcycle lineup. This is a naked motorcycle based on the widely popular Aprilia RS 457 Supersport. Aprilia Tuono 457 has been priced at Rs 3.95 lakh (Ex-sh) and Aprilia’s brand ambassador and Bollywood actor, John Abraham, also graced the stage.
    Aprilia Tuono 457 Launch
    Building on its popular and widely accepted 457cc platform, Aprilia just launched the Tuono 457 in India. This motorcycle is offered in two exciting colours – Piranha Red and Puma Grey. Bookings for this motorcycle have started at a nominal fee of Rs 10,000. Deliveries and test rides will commence from first week of March 2025.
    Aprilia Tuono 457
    Where design is concerned, this is the first time a naked motorcycle is formulated on this 457cc platform. The next motorcycle based on this platform is Tuareg 457, which is an ADV Tourer motorcycle. It is spied testing and is likely to be showcased at EICMA Show 2025.
    Sticking with Tuono 457, it looks completely different when compared to Tuono 660 and Tuono V4 as it gets a Street Naked design language with a new headlight design. The headlight is in the middle, flanked by LED DRLs and is executed rather nicely. There is no semi-fairing with Tuono 457, but the rather large tank shrouds lend a muscular appeal.
    Aprilia Tuono 457 Unveiled
    Specs & Features
    Handlebar is now a wider street-bike style unit and blends in with the rest of Tuono 457’s design. It gets USD front forks, finished in Black, with preload adjustability along with rear monoshock unit. Single disc brakes can be seen at both ends with dual-channel ABS and wheels are 17-inchers wrapped with 110-section tyre at the front and 150-section at the rear.
    Powertrain is the same 457cc parallel-twin liquid-cooled DOHC 4V/cyl unit seen with RS 457. In Aprilia Tuono 457, this engine generates 46.9 bhp of peak power and 43.5 Nm of peak torque. This engine is mated to a 6-speed gearbox, a slipper clutch and an optional bi-directional quick shifter. It weighs 175 kg, setting new benchmarks in the segment in power to weight ratio.
    Aprilia Tuono 457
    Traction Control, Ride Modes, TFT screen with Bluetooth connectivity and navigation are notable attributes. It primarily rivals Yamaha MT-03, which just got a price reduction along with other motorcycles like KTM 390 Duke which also got a price reduction and others.

    2025 Toyota Innova Electric Debuts – 59.3 kWh Battery, 134 kW/ 700 Nm

    2025 Toyota Innova Electric DebutsAs part of its goal to achieve carbon neutrality, Toyota is developing multiple new models, including the Innova BEV
    At the IIMS 2025 (Indonesia International Motor Show), Toyota has showcased the Kijang Innova BEV Concept. There are some updates in comparison to the concept model showcased in Indonesia in March 2022. Let’s take a closer look at the details of Toyota’s fully-electric 7-seater MPV.
    Innova BEV Concept – Styling and features
    Toyota Innova BEV Concept shares the same outline and panelling as the diesel Kijang Innova offered in Indonesia. However, some distinctive features are noticeable such as sportier headlamps and DRLs, top mounted LED strip, a closed-off grille and a revised bumper section.
    2025 Toyota Innova Electric Debuts
    Innova BEV has a dominating street presence with its body cladding and blacked-out pillars and roof. Side profile is further enhanced with the addition of multi-colour graphics. The MPV has sporty 16-inch alloy wheels, the same as currently available with the diesel Innova in Indonesia.
    The rims are wrapped in 215/65 tyres. Other key highlights include conventional door handles in chrome finish and dual-tone ORVMs with integrated turn signals. At the rear, Innova BEV gets quirky wraparound tail lamps with an interconnecting LED strip. ‘BEV’ badging can be seen at the rear and on the sides as well.
    2025 Toyota Kijang Innova BEV Concept
    Moving in, one can see a spacious cabin, designed for optimal comfort and practicality. It’s a blend of advanced features and equipment that is easy to use. For example, Innova BEV utilizes physical buttons in most places. While the MPV has a large touchscreen infotainment system, the instrument cluster has analogue dials with a MID.
    The steering wheel is leather wrapped and has mounted switches. Other key highlights include ambient lighting, wireless phone charger, dual-tone interior theme and captain seats in the middle row. For 2nd-row passengers, dedicated rear-seat entertainment screens have been provided. A number of utility spaces are also available for second-row passengers.
    2025 Toyota Kijang Innova BEV Concept
    Specs & Performance
    7-seater Toyota Innova BEV Concept is equipped with a 59.3 kWh Lithium-ion battery pack. While most modern EVs use a flat, floor bed-mounted battery pack, the one used with Innova BEV is quite distinct. There are multiple smaller modules mounted on the floorboard, along with a much larger unit installed at the front, in the engine bay.
    The charger and inverter are installed at the rear side of the vehicle. Innova BEV supports Type-2 AC and CCS-2 DC chargers. Details such as range, charging time, etc. are not available at this point in time. It is not certain when Innova BEV will reach the assembly line. Where it will be introduced first and its launch possibilities in India are not known.
    2025 Toyota Kijang Innova BEV Concept
    Toyota will continue to focus on ICE and hybrids and is also working on other greener fuel options such as biofuels and hydrogen. In India, the Innova is currently available in petrol and strong hybrid formats (Hycross) along with a Diesel (Crysta). It is the top-selling Toyota model, with close to 24% contribution to overall sales.

    2025 Triumph Speed T4 Updated – Premium Design, New Colours

    2025 Triumph Speed T4 UpdatedWith enhanced styling and an attractive price of Rs 1.99 lakh, Triumph Speed T4 has strengthened its value proposition against rivals
    As may be recalled, Triumph recently updated the pricing of Speed T4 from Rs 2.17 lakh to Rs 1.99 lakh. And now, a range of cosmetic updates have been introduced for the most affordable Triumph bike in India. Let’s take a closer look to understand how enthusiasts stand to benefit.
    2025 Triumph Speed T4 Updated – New Colours, Design
    Users can now choose from a total of four striking colour options. These are Lava Red Gloss / Pearl Metallic White, Caspian Blue / Pearl Metallic White, Phantom Black / Storm Grey and Phantom Black / Pearl Metallic White. With the new colour options, Triumph Speed T4 can target a larger segment of users.
    2025 Triumph Speed T4 – Lava Red Gloss / Pearl Metallic White
    For all four colourways, a combo of three shades have been used. These perfectly complement the bike’s classic look and feel and enhance its retro character. In addition to the new colours, Triumph Speed T4 also gets some visual enhancements. For example, the upswept exhaust is now available in a brushed steel finish. This is applicable for all the four colour options.
    Earlier, Speed T4 was available with a blacked-out exhaust. It had heat shields in metallic finish. But now, the entire exhaust has a brushed steel finish. It enhances the bike’s premium feel and appears more neutral in comparison to the all-black finish. Another premium design update is a 3D ‘Speed T4’ emblem on the side panel. It is placed on a surface that has the same brushed metal vibes as seen on the exhaust.
    2025 Triumph Speed T4 – Caspian Blue / Pearl Metallic White
    In the earlier colourways, the entire side panel had a blacked-out finish. ‘Speed T4’ badging was available in sticker format, which had limited visual impact. Side profile has been further enhanced with updated frame colour. Triumph Speed T4 is now available with a new tyre sticker design as well.
    Specs, performance
    Mechanical parts remain unchanged for Triumph Speed T4. Key highlights of Triumph Speed T4 include a torque-assist clutch, Bosch dual-channel ABS, all-LED lighting, distinctive LED DRLs and USB charging port. The instrument cluster includes an analogue speedometer with an integrated multi-function LCD display.
    2025 Triumph Speed T4 – Phantom Black / Pearl Metallic White
    Braking setup comprises 300 mm front and 230 mm rear disc brakes. Speed T4 has standard 43mm telescopic forks at front and a monoshock rear suspension. The perimeter tubular steel frame with a bolt-on rear subframe is the same as that of Speed 400.
    Powering the bike is a 398.15 cc, liquid-cooled, DOHC, single-cylinder engine that generates 31 PS and 36 Nm. This is the same engine as seen with Speed 400. But the 400 has higher numbers at 40 PS and 37.5 Nm. Speed T4 is especially designed for urban environments, offering benefits such as enhanced low-end torque, more responsive rides and smoother acceleration. However, the bike can also cruise effortlessly across highways. T4 is also preferred for its distinctive, deep exhaust note.

    BYD Sealion 7 Launch Price Rs 48.9 L – 567 km Range, 82.56 kWh, 523 HP

    BYD Sealion 7 LaunchExpanding their luxury car portfolio, BYD India has just launched the Sealion 7. This is an SUV based on the same e-Platform 3.0, seen with Seal electric sedan launched last year. BYD Sealion 7 is priced from Rs 48.9 lakh (Ex-sh), which is only a couple of lakhs higher than Seal EV with comparable battery size.
    BYD Sealion 7 Launch
    India’s newest electric luxury SUV, BYD Sealion 7 is launched in the country for a starting price of Rs 48.9 lakh (Ex-sh) for Premium RWD variant and Rs 54.9 lakh (Ex-sh) for Performance AWD variant. The prices are extremely competitive, considering the size, performance, powertrains and equipment Sealion 7 brings to the table.
    [embedded content]
    We say this because the Seal electric sedan launched last year, is priced from Rs 45.55 lakh (Ex-sh) for the larger 82.56 kWh battery pack variants, the same one seen in Sealion 7. The top-spec Performance variant of Seal with dual-motor AWD layout costs Rs 53 lakh (Ex-sh), which is just 1.9 lakh less than Sealion 7.
    BYD Sealion 7 Launch Price
    Sealion 7 is offered with four colour choices – Atlantis Gray, Cosmos Black, Aurora White and Shark Gray. All variants get the same interior finished in an all-black look with high-quality materials including soft Nappa Leather for upholstery. Sealion 7 follows the same Ocean design language as Seal, which looks modern and striking.
    BYD Sealion 7 Side
    Indian luxury SUV buyers seem to have given great reception to BYD Sealion 7. The company mentions that bookings have crossed beyond the 1,000 units mark under their promotional booking offer. Buyers can reserve or buy a BYD Sealion 7 through 40 authorised dealerships across the country.
    Specs & Performance
    Populated by BYD’s tried & tested and utterly reliable Blade battery tech, Sealion 7 packs quite a punch for the price. While Seal offers a smaller battery pack option, Sealion 7 offers the larger 82.56 kWh pack as standard. Premium variant is single-motor RWD only and Performance variant is dual-motor AWD.
    BYD Sealion 7 Dashboard
    Range is 567 km with Premium and 542 km with Performance variant. In our testing, we extracted a real-world range figure equivalent to 460 km, which one can easily extend by driving more sensibly. Premium variant can sprint to 100 km/h in 6.7s, while Performance variant can do the same in 4.5s. Both have an electronically limited topspeed of 215 km/h with the motors capable of revving till 23,000 RPM. More

    2025 Kawasaki Versys 1100 Launch Price Rs 12.9 L – Bigger Engine, Lower Price Tag

    2025 Kawasaki Versys 1100 LaunchedKawasaki’s flagship ADV Tourer, the Versys 1000, is being replaced in India with the newer and better Versys 1100. This is a major departure in strategies in Kawasaki’s operations too. We say this because Kawasaki has reduced the price tag with Versys 1100, making it a more attractive proposition for Indian buyers. Let’s take a look.
    2025 Kawasaki Versys 1100
    Where pricing is concerned, 2025 Kawasaki Versys 1100 is launched at Rs 12.9 lakh (Ex-sh). This is a welcome strategy from Kawasaki, considering the Versys 1000 used to be priced at Rs 13.91 lakh (Ex-sh). The newer model costs more than Rs 1 lakh more affordable than its predecessor, while offering more.
    2025 Kawasaki Versys 1100 Launched
    There is only one colour option with 2025 Kawasaki Versys 1100 – Metallic Matte Graphene Steel Grey / Metallic Diablo Black. This colour is rather clean, with less Green in it, making it less in-your-face. This makes the overall appeal of this motorcycle a lot more mature and is likely to be appreciated by target demographic.
    The main change is in the engine department. Kawasaki is now offering a larger 1,099cc 4-cylinder engine, replacing the older 1,043cc engine. Kawasaki has achieved this with a longer stroke. This new engine is also more powerful as it delivers 133 bhp of peak power and 112.5 Nm of peak torque.
    New Kawasaki Versys 1100 Launched
    Specs & Features
    When compared to the Versys 1000’s 118.27 bhp and 102 Nm, this should be a noticeable bump in performance. Notable componentry on this motorcycle includes an aluminium twin tube frame, 43mm USD forks and rear mono-shock unit that are fully adjustable, 17-inch wheels wrapped with 120-section front and 180-section rear tyres.
    With the bump in performance, braking power needs to be reinforced too. In that regard, 2025 Kawasaki Versys 1100 gets twin 310 mm front discs and a 260 mm rear disc with dual-channel ABS as standard. Overall weight is 257 kg, while ground clearance is 150 mm and seat height is 820 mm, which is very accessible.
    New Kawasaki Versys 1100 Launched
    Where features are concerned, 2025 Kawasaki Versys 1100 gets full LED lighting all around, a semi-digital instrument cluster, a Type-C USB port (new with 2025 model), a switchable traction control system, cruise control, cornering management, Kawasaki’s Ergo-Fit and more. It will take on bigger ADVs like Harley-Davidson Pan America 1250, Ducati Multistrada V4 and BMW M1000 XR, among others. More

    Top 10 Two Wheelers Jan 2025 – Splendor, Shine, Activa, Jupiter, Pulsar, Access, Classic 350

    Hero SplendorThe Indian two-wheeler market saw total sales of 10,30,163 units in January 2025, registering a 1.73% year-on-year (YoY) growth over 10,12,666 units sold in January 2024. While some models recorded strong growth, others witnessed a decline in sales.
    Top 10 Two Wheelers Jan 2025 – YoY Comparison
    Hero Splendor continued its dominance as the highest-selling two-wheeler, with 2,59,431 units sold, marking a 1.69% growth over January 2024 sales of 2,55,122 units. Honda Shine secured the second spot with 1,68,290 units, showing an impressive 15.86% YoY growth, up by 23,038 units from last year’s 1,45,252 units.
    Top 10 Two Wheelers Jan 2025 – YoY Comparison
    Honda Activa, India’s best-selling scooter, reported a slight decline of 4.04%, selling 1,66,739 units compared to 1,73,760 units in January 2024. In contrast, TVS Jupiter recorded the highest YoY growth among the top 10, with 1,07,847 units sold, a 45.30% increase over the 74,225 units from the same period last year. Bajaj Pulsar experienced a decline, with 1,04,081 units sold, a 19.24% drop from the 1,28,883 units sold in January 2024. Similarly, Hero HF Deluxe sales fell by 21.00%, reaching 62,223 units, down from 78,767 units last year.
    Suzuki Access remained steady with 54,587 units sold, witnessing a minor decline of 1.44% from 55,386 units in January 2024. TVS XL, the only moped in the list, saw marginally lower sales at 41,872 units, down 0.39% from 42,036 units. TVS Apache recorded 10.53% YoY growth, selling 34,511 units, compared to 31,222 units last year. Royal Enfield Classic 350 rounded off the top 10 with 30,582 units, a 9.17% increase from 28,013 units sold in January 2024.
    Top 10 Two Wheelers Jan 2025 – MoM Comparison
    Top 10 Two Wheelers Jan 2025 – MoM Comparison
    Compared to December 2024, the two-wheeler segment saw a significant 38.09% MoM growth, with 10,30,163 units sold in January 2025, up from 7,46,006 units in December 2024. Hero Splendor saw a 34.81% MoM increase, selling 2,59,431 units in January, up from 1,92,438 units in December. Honda Shine experienced the highest MoM growth among the top 10, surging by 66.89% with 1,68,290 units sold, up from 1,00,841 units the previous month.
    Honda Activa also posted strong MoM growth of 37.82%, with 1,66,739 units sold in January, compared to 1,20,981 units in December. TVS Jupiter continued its upward trend with a 21.63% MoM growth, increasing from 88,668 units to 1,07,847 units. Bajaj Pulsar bounced back from a weaker December, recording a 58.73% MoM surge, selling 1,04,081 units in January, compared to 65,571 units in December. Similarly, Hero HF Deluxe witnessed a 49.17% MoM jump, reaching 62,223 units from 41,713 units in the previous month.
    Suzuki Access remained relatively stable with a 4.61% increase, while TVS XL saw a 26.53% MoM rise, growing from 33,092 units to 41,872 units. TVS Apache recorded an impressive 65.24% growth, selling 34,511 units, up from 20,885 units in December. Royal Enfield Classic 350 had the least MoM growth at 3.19%, selling 30,582 units compared to 29,637 units in December.
    The strong MoM growth across most models can be attributed to renewed customer demand in the new year, dealership restocking, and seasonal buying trends. With improving sales momentum, the two-wheeler market appears to be on a positive trajectory for 2025. More

    Honda NWX 125 Patented In India – 125cc Engine, 54 km/l Mileage

    Honda NWX 125 Patented In IndiaGearing up to capitalize on future opportunities, Honda has patented multiple new products in recent months
    India’s second-largest two-wheeler brand by volume, Honda is actively striving to claim the No. 1 spot. Based on multiple new patents filed recently, it appears that Honda is working proactively to expand its portfolio. After NX125, Honda Beat and NPF 125, Honda has now patented the NWX 125 in India. Let’s take a closer look.
    Honda NWX 125 – Muscular, exuberant design
    With its sporty, eye-catching profile, Honda NWX 125 suits the needs of the young generation. The scooter is available in select markets such as China. Some of the key highlights include a sharp front apron, striking V-shaped LED headlight design, sporty graphics, chiselled body panelling and distinctive 3-dimensional tail light with decorative turn signals.
    Honda NWX 125
    Overall look and feel is further enhanced with some exciting colour options of black, orange and blue. For those who prefer more neutral choices, Honda NWX 125 is also available in white and grey colour options. While having a spectacular profile, Honda NWX 125 is also designed to meet practical necessities. Users can access two open storage pockets at the front as well as underseat storage.
    Everyday items can also be loaded onto the flat floorboard. For smartphone charging, a 15-watt Type-C charging port is provided at the front. Honda NWX 125 has a single piece seat that seems adequately sized and cushioned for rider and pillion comfort. Tech package includes a high-definition negative LCD instrument display. Users can access a range of information such as speedometer, fuel remaining, time and odometer.
    Honda NWX 125 Patented In India
    The UI is crisp and the bright background ensures high visibility. Users who are looking for enhanced convenience can choose the Smart Key variant of Honda NWX 125. The Smart Key system is similar to that of the Honda Activa H-Smart variant offered in India. Users can start the vehicle and open the seat without any physical contact.
    Performance, Specs, Variants, Pricing
    Powering Honda NWX 125 is a 124cc, air-cooled engine that generates 9.5 PS and 10 Nm of torque. Similar to Honda scooters in India, the NWX 125 has performance-enhancing eSP tech and a fuel-saving idling stop system. Mileage is pretty good at around 54 km/l. Talking about ride dynamics, a low seat height of 760 mm ensures optimal control and handling.
    Honda NWX 125
    Honda NWX 125 weighs 104 kg and has a ground clearance of 133 mm. Gradeability is rated at 25°, which is higher than the usual range of 15° to 20° in the 125cc segment. In the Chinese market, three variants of Honda NWX 125 are on offer. The base variant has drum brakes at both ends, integrated with a combi-braking system (CBS). It is priced at 9,490 Yuan (approx. Rs 1.13 lakh).
    The single-channel ABS variant (front disc) is offered at 10,490 Yuan (Rs 1.25 lakh). The ABS Smart Key variant is priced at 11,490 Yuan (Rs 1.37 lakh). If Honda launches the NWX 125 in India, it will challenge rivals such as TVS Ntorq, Suzuki Burgman Street 125, Yamaha Fascino and Hero Xoom 125. The patent registration could also be just an IP protection exercise. More
